In Los Angeles, prices of christening party venues average $400 hire fee per hour. Costs vary depending on guest capacity, popularity, location, and amenities like sound systems or bar services. Extra charges may apply for custom catering, decor, or event planning services. Packages with add-ons, such as DJs, photo booths, or other entertainment services, can also increase the overall cost. Check out the typical price ranges in Los Angeles, based on Tagvenue data from September 2025:
From $200 | to $550 | hire fee per hour |
From $2500 | to $11000 | minimum spend per event |
From $4000 | to $8000 | hire fee per day |

Keep your guest list limited to close family and friends to maintain intimacy and reduce costs. Embrace DIY decorations for a personal touch that also saves money. Opting for a buffet instead of a sit-down meal can be more economical and provides variety. Hosting your party during off-peak hours or on weekdays can lead to lower venue costs. Consider sending digital invitations to save on printing and postage. If the venue allows, bringing your own food or collaborating with family to prepare dishes can further cut down expenses. Finally, limit the use of professional services like photographers and entertainers; consider enlisting talented friends or family members to help out.
